High pressure oil seals are typically made from materials that can withstand extreme conditions such as high temperatures and pressures. Common materials include:
| Material | Characteristics | Applications |
|---|---|---|
| Nitrile Rubber | Good resistance to oil and wear | Automotive seals, pumps |
| Fluoroelastomer (Viton) | Excellent temperature stability | Chemical processing |
| Silicone | High-temperature resistance | Aerospace applications |

There are various designs of high pressure oil seals tailored for specific applications:
| Seal Design | Best Use Case |
|---|---|
| Single Lip | General-purpose applications |
| Double Lip | High contamination environments |
| Metal reinforced | Extreme pressure and temperature situations |
Each design has its specific role, depending on the environment in which it is used.

High pressure oil seals are widely used across different industries. Here's a brief overview of significant applications:
| Industry | Application |
|---|---|
| Automotive | Engines, transmissions |
| Aerospace | Fuel systems, hydraulic systems |
| Construction | Heavy machinery, hydraulic equipment |
